Centipedes are adapted for a predatory lifestyle through various features, including a body structure that allows for agility, modified legs called forcipules that inject venom into prey, and sensory adaptations that enhance their ability to locate food. Their speed and carnivorous diet further support their role as effective predators in the ecosystem.
